GH-118095: Unify the behavior of tier 2 FOR_ITER branch micro-ops (GH-118420)
* Target _FOR_ITER_TIER_TWO at POP_TOP following the matching END_FOR * Modify _GUARD_NOT_EXHAUSTED_RANGE, _GUARD_NOT_EXHAUSTED_LIST and _GUARD_NOT_EXHAUSTED_TUPLE so that they also target the POP_TOP following the matching END_FOR
